The price slash follows the news that Dunelm has been lowering the prices of 1,000 products since the summer.

Dunelm boss Nick Wilkinson said: “Dunelm is keen to pass on cost-reduction to help customers through the colder months, offering everyday low prices.”

The retailer said that customers were looking for new ways to cut energy bills and it had expanded its range of “winter warmers”.

Electric blankets have surged in popularity, while the retailer has also introduced a £15 faux fur hot water belt and a microwaveable “mono slipper” – designed to keep feet warm while working from home.

Sales of hoodies have also increased by over a quarter this year.

According to Mr. Wilkinson, traditional items like draught excluders and thermal curtains have continued to experience high demand.
